Residential Living at Apex Athena

When evaluating an apartment, buyers should focus on the actual living space and layout.

Important factors include:

  • Carpet Area
  • Bedroom Dimensions
  • Living and Dining Area
  • Kitchen Layout
  • Balcony Space
  • Natural Light
  • Ventilation
  • Floor Level
  • Apartment Orientation
  • Storage Space

Two homes with the same BHK configuration can provide very different levels of comfort depending on their floor plans.

Carpet area should therefore be compared carefully rather than relying only on super built-up area.

Investment Potential

Residential investment depends heavily on location, entry price, rental demand, and future infrastructure.

Before investing, buyers should assess:

  • Purchase Price
  • Rental Demand
  • Expected Rental Yield
  • Maintenance Charges
  • Vacancy Risk
  • Resale Liquidity
  • Nearby Competition
  • Developer Reputation
  • Future Infrastructure

Rental yield should be calculated using the total acquisition cost, including registration, taxes, brokerage, furnishing, and other expenses.

Price appreciation should also be treated as a possibility rather than a guarantee.

Legal and RERA Checks

Before purchasing a unit, buyers should verify:

  • RERA Registration Where Applicable
  • Land and Title Documents
  • Approved Building Plans
  • Project Approvals
  • Developer Credentials
  • Carpet Area
  • Possession Status
  • Parking Allocation
  • Maintenance Charges
  • Utility Connections
  • Sale Agreement
  • Loan Eligibility

Buyers should obtain professional legal advice where necessary before making a substantial financial commitment.
